Title

Multi-pass narrow-gap (MPNG) laser welding process for the low-distortion and hot-crack-free joining of thick plates made of aluminium alloys

Abstract
With the multi-pass narrow-gap laser welding process, aluminium plates can be welded with a very low laser beam power (less than 3 kW) down to a depth of 50 mm with low distortion. It could be shown that lack of fusion can be prevented and the number of pores in the weld metal reduced to a minimum. For the first time, this makes it possible to generate very deep aluminium welds in conformity with the applicable quality standards with a moderate laser beam power.
